Also you can setup gaming Qube base on Windows:
  
  
     Hardware
To have an ‘HVM’ for gaming, you must have 
A dedicated GPU. By dedicated, it means: it is a secondary GPU, not the GPU used to display dom0. In 2023, ‘Nvidia’ and ‘Amd’ GPU work. Not tested with Intel GPUs. External GPU using thunderbolt work (Create a Gaming HVM - #8 by solene ) 
A lot of patience. GPU passthrough is not trivial, and you will need to spend time debugging.
